MICR

A MICR (Magnetic Ink Character Recognition) Incident Management System is a specialized framework designed to monitor, detect, and resolve incidents related to MICR technology used in financial document processing. This system oversees the performance and functionality of MICR readers and software, identifying issues such as misreads, hardware failures, software errors, or data inconsistencies. When an incident occurs, the system logs the event, categorizes its severity, and alerts the appropriate technical teams for swift intervention.

The IMS prioritizes incidents based on their potential impact on financial transactions and compliance requirements, ensuring that disruptions are minimized. By providing real-time monitoring, detailed incident reporting, and automated resolution workflows, the MICR Incident Management System helps financial institutions maintain accurate, efficient, and secure processing of checks and other financial documents, reducing the risk of errors and fraud.
